Off Campus Federal Work Study - Student Investigator - Cyber Crimes
Ivy Tech Community College is seeking a Student Investigator to work with the St. Joseph County Cyber Crimes Unit as part of on-the-job training. The role involves assisting in case investigations, conducting digital forensic examinations, and participating in specialized training related to cyber forensics.
Higher EducationUniversities
Responsibilities
Assisting on case investigations
Conducting digital forensic examinations, on computers, cell phones, and other digital item
Forensically imaging digital evidence
Evidence logging & collection
Preparation of legal processes such as legal searches & seizures of materials, and testifying in court as needed
Taking part of specialized training related to cyber forensics and undercover technology investigation
Other investigative and educational tasks assigned by the Cyber Crimes Unit
